Sohaib Asghar
Full Stack Developer-
-
Professional Summary
With 5+ years as a Full Stack JavaScript Developer, I excel in TypeScript, JavaScript, React, Next.js, and
PostgreSQL. Specializing in end-to-end solutions, I've successfully deployed serverless functions and optimized
database operations, consistently delivering high-quality results in collaborative team environments.
Key Technologies
Frontend Frameworks: React, Next.js, TailwindCSS
Backend Frameworks: Node.js, Express.js, Nest.js
State Management: Redux, Mobx
UI/UX Design: CSS, HTML, SASS
Backend Integration: RESTful APIs, GraphQL
Database Management: MongoDB, MySQL, PostgreSQL, Firebase
Version Control: Git, GitHub
Testing and Debugging: Jest, Enzyme, React Testing Library
Deployment and CI/CD: AWS S3, Amazon EC2, Jenkins, Docker, Heroku, Kubernetes
Collaboration Tools: JIRA, Confluence
Methodologies: System Development Life Cycle Methodology, Agile Framework, Testing (Unit, System,
UAT), Client Server Framework, Business Process Modeling, Database Design.
Domain Expertise
E-commerce, Travel & Hospitality, Education Technology, Real Estate, Gaming, Social Media,
Energies & Utilities, Healthcare
Education
Forman Christian College (A Chartered University)
Bachelor of Computer Science
Skills
Effective communication
Problem-solving
Team collaboration
Attention to detail
Analytical thinking
Time management
Adaptability
Creativity
Leadership
2018
Sohaib Asghar
Full Stack Developer-
-
Experience
Senior MERN Stack Developer
i2c Inc.
-
As a Senior MERN Stack Developer at i2c Inc. from 2022 to 2023, I led the development of robust
applications, focusing on both frontend and backend solutions. My role involved creating dynamic user
interfaces with React, implementing scalable server-side systems using Node.js and Express.js, and
optimizing database operations with MongoDB. I actively contributed to the entire development lifecycle,
employing tools like Git and Jenkins for version control and continuous integration. Collaborating within
cross-functional teams, I applied agile methodologies to meet project timelines and deliver high-quality
solutions.
Key Technologies Used
Demonstrated expertise in the full MERN (MongoDB, Express.js, React, Node.js) stack, orchestrating
seamless integration and collaboration between frontend and backend technologies
Spearheaded the creation of dynamic and responsive user interfaces, ensuring an optimal user
experience through the implementation of React.js.
Designed and developed scalable server-side solutions using Node.js and Express.js, optimizing
backend performance for enhanced efficiency.
Applied skills in MongoDB for effective data storage and retrieval, contributing to the development of
robust and scalable applications.
Successfully integrated RESTful APIs, facilitating efficient communication between frontend and
backend systems, and demonstrated proficiency in GraphQL.
Utilized Git for efficient version control, ensuring a collaborative and organized development workflow
Implemented Jenkins for continuous integration, streamlining the deployment process and enhancing
the overall development lifecycle.
Contributed effectively to cross-functional teams, adhering to agile development methodologies and
ensuring successful project delivery within specified timelines.
Implemented testing tools such as Jest, Enzyme, and React Testing Library for thorough testing and
debugging, ensuring the reliability of developed solutions.
Familiarity with collaboration tools like JIRA and Confluence for effective project management and
streamlined communication within the team.
Sohaib Asghar
Full Stack Developer-
-
Experience
Full Stack Developer
i2c Inc.
-
As a Full Stack Developer at i2c Inc. from 2020 to 2022, I played a pivotal role in developing robust
applications. My JavaScript expertise was employed in both frontend and backend development, utilizing
React.js for dynamic interfaces and Node.js/Express.js for efficient server-side solutions. I enhanced
database operations with PostgreSQL and adopted AWS Lambda for serverless architecture. Active
participation in RESTful APIs and GraphQL integration showcased my commitment to modern
technologies. In addition to coding, I managed version control with Git, implemented continuous
integration using Jenkins, and collaborated effectively within cross-functional teams, highlighting my
comprehensive skill set and adaptability.
Key Technologies Used
JavaScript (Frontend and Backend)
React.js for Dynamic UIs
Node.js and Express.js for Backend Development
PostgreSQL for Database Management
AWS Lambda for Serverless Architecture
RESTful APIs and GraphQL
Git for Version Control
Continuous Integration with Jenkins
Cross-functional Collaboration
Problem-solving and Adaptability
Associate Software Engineer
CureMD
-
As an Associate Software Engineer at CureMD -), I played a pivotal role in developing
sophisticated software solutions. Collaborating in cross-functional teams, I specialized in implementing
cutting-edge features using React, React Native, Node.js, Next.js, and Nuxt. My focus on seamless userserver communication included effective state management with Redux and Mobx. Additionally, I
contributed to a visually appealing user experience through UI/UX design principles with CSS, HTML,
and SASS. My responsibilities extended to integrating backend systems using RESTful APIs and GraphQL,
managing databases (Firebase, MongoDB, SQL, PostgreSQL, Amazon EC2), and maintaining version
control with Git and GitHub. Proficient in testing, debugging, and deployment tools such as Jest, Enzyme,
Jenkins, Docker, Heroku, and Amazon EC2, I actively contributed to the continuous delivery of highquality software within CureMD's collaborative and dynamic environment.
Sohaib Asghar
Full Stack Developer-
-
Experience
Key Technologies Used
React, React Native, Vue.js, CSS, HTML, SASS
Node.js, Next.js, Nuxt
Redux, Mobx
CSS, HTML, SASS
RESTful APIs, GraphQL
Firebase, MongoDB, SQL, PostgreSQL, Amazon EC2
Git, GitHub
Jest, Enzyme, React Testing Library
Jenkins, Docker, Heroku,
JIRA, Confluence
System Development Life Cycle, Agile Framework, Testing Methodologies
Projects
Roof Technology
Led the development of Roof Technology Partners, a comprehensive web and mobile application with an
admin panel for a leading USA-based roof paneling solutions company. Implemented technologies
including Digital Ocean, Node.js, Vue.js, React Native, MongoDB, Context, Material UI, SASS, and
Bitbucket during the 3-month project. The platform serves as a centralized hub for roof paneling activities,
optimizing employee training, event management, and push notifications. Additionally, it enhances the
coordination of events, ensuring seamless organization and scheduling of training sessions and employee
engagement activities, with features like live chat and push notifications for efficient communication.
Anatomic Iron Steel Detailing
Led the "Anatomic Iron Steel Detailing Project," a transformative initiative for Anatomic Iron over 6
months in the USA. Utilizing React, JavaScript, RESTful API, Blade, and AWS, the project centralized
employee records, streamlined holiday management, and optimized budget allocation. The outcomes
positively impacted workforce efficiency, enabled data-driven decision-making, and contributed to
Anatomic Iron's continued success in the competitive North American steel detailing industry.
Sygma
As a Full Stack JavaScript Developer, I contributed to the development of Sygma, a VC-backed ecommerce platform. Over 24 months, I played a key role in creating a hybrid mobile application
connecting users for collaborative volume purchases in the Middle East, with plans for global expansion.
The platform, designed for a seamless e-commerce experience, featured AI and machine learning
algorithms for personalized deals. This project aimed to simplify shopping, offering discounted prices on
top brands with a connected commerce approach.